blush

Definitions


[blʌʃ], (Verb)

Definitions:
- show shyness, embarrassment, or shame by becoming red in the face
(e.g: she blushed at the unexpected compliment)

- be or become pink or pale red
(e.g: the trees flower heavily in summer and blush brilliantly in autumn)


Phrases:
- at first blush
- spare someone's blushes

Origin:
Old English blyscan; related to modern Dutch blozen


[blʌʃ], (Noun)

Definitions:
- a reddening of the face as a sign of shyness, embarrassment, or shame
(e.g: he had brought a faint blush to her cheeks)

- a pink or pale red tinge
(e.g: the roses were white with a lovely pink blush)

- a wine with a slight pink tint made in the manner of white wine but from red grape varieties
(e.g: blush Zinfandel)



Phrases:
- at first blush
- spare someone's blushes

Origin:
Old English blyscan; related to modern Dutch blozen
